From bb764ec940ed345d5a5e6fd67eee7625d6b59fa2 Mon Sep 17 00:00:00 2001 From: david Date: Tue, 23 Oct 2018 09:20:14 +0200 Subject: [PATCH] vlc: Update from 3.0.0 to 3.0.4 https://www.heise.de/security/meldung/Jetzt-patchen-Kritische-Luecke-in-den-Mediaplayern-VLC-und-MPlayer-4198129.html https://www.videolan.org/developers/vlc-branch/NEWS --- vlc.be0 | 7 ++----- 1 file changed, 2 insertions(+), 5 deletions(-) diff --git a/vlc.be0 b/vlc.be0 index 7fff003f5..7d1ffc4a1 100755 --- a/vlc.be0 +++ b/vlc.be0 @@ -1,12 +1,9 @@ #!/usr/bin/env beesh -# BEE_VERSION vlc-3.0.0-0 +# BEE_VERSION vlc-3.0.4-0 SRCURL[0]="https://download.videolan.org/pub/videolan/vlc/${PKGVERSION}/vlc-${PKGVERSION}.tar.xz" -# http://git.videolan.org/?p=vlc.git;a=commitdiff;h=8311cdc09fa06a192cc5ca34368d2116e57bb936 -PATCHURL+=(/src/mariux/patches/vlc.git-8311cdc09fa06a192cc5ca34368d2116e57bb936.patch) - # EXCLUDE+=() # build_in_sourcedir @@ -20,7 +17,7 @@ PATCHURL+=(/src/mariux/patches/vlc.git-8311cdc09fa06a192cc5ca34368d2116e57bb936. mee_patch() { bee_patch "${@}" - start_cmd sed -i '/luaL_checkint(/s/checkint/checkinteger/' modules/lua/{demux,libs/*}.c + start_cmd sed -i '/vlc_demux.h/a #define LUA_COMPAT_APIINTCASTS' modules/lua/vlc.h } mee_configure() {